| Sierra Cloaked in Clouds and the Foothills Green January 8, 2005 |
| The winter clouds are hanging dark and heavy over the Sierra, hiding her peaks from view. The foothill oaks are quiet as raindrops drip from their bare branches. Here and there in the green grass wild mustard flowers are beginning to poke through and show their blossoms. Most everyone is inside today but I am outside trodding through the wet grass and enjoying the cool air. Just a couple pictures from today, taken from Frazier Valley just a little west of Springville... It's been raining most of the day here and the mountains are getting lots and lots of snow. |
